Yeah. Don't remember what the exact number is or if they've actually set one but teams aren't charged for their "extra" scholarships in 2021; 2020 is essentially a freebie year...if you're a true freshman this year with 5 years left to play 4, you'd still be a true freshman next year...with 5 years left to play 4 (4 playing seasons plus a redshirt season.) So teams will be able to go way over the 85-scholarship limit for 2021.

The complicating thing is that teams may have to remain at the 85 limit for 2022, so you can't go crazy and load your roster in 2021 because you may wind up way over when the limit returns to normal.
